General Secretary and President To Lam and his wife Ngo Phuong Ly chaired the welcoming ceremony for Myanmar President Min Aung Hlaing and his wife Kyu Kyu Hla.
During the welcoming ceremony at the National Assembly this morning, General Secretary and President To Lam and Myanmar President Min Aung Hlaing held a flag-raising ceremony and inspected the Honor Guard of the Vietnam People's Army. The two leaders then began talks.
The President of Myanmar paid an official visit to Vietnam on September 4-6. This is his first visit to Vietnam after Myanmar completed the general election in January and established a new government, and is the highest-level exchange of delegations between the two sides since 2019.
Mr. Min Aung Hlaing, born in 1956, has been President of Myanmar since April. He has held many positions in the Myanmar army, and was Commander-in-Chief of the Armed Forces in 2011-2016.
Vietnam and Myanmar established diplomatic relations on May 28, 1975, upgraded to Comprehensive Cooperative Partnership in August 2017.
Trade turnover between the two countries in the first 6 months of 2026 reached 336 million USD, an increase of 26% over the same period in 2025. Vietnam's main imported commodity groups include vegetables and fruits, rubber, electronic products and components, agricultural products and seafood. Vietnam exports main commodity groups including fertilizers, textile and garment raw materials, means of transport, and other machinery, equipment and spare parts.
Regarding investment, Vietnam has 107 valid investment projects in Myanmar with a total registered capital of more than 1.4 billion USD, ranking 5th out of 87 countries and territories in which Vietnam has invested capital abroad.
Vietnamese Ambassador to Myanmar Nguyen Anh Duc said that President Min Aung Hlaing's visit will contribute to consolidating traditional friendship relations, enhancing political trust between the two countries, and promoting the expansion of bilateral and multilateral cooperation.

The Quezon City Regional Court of the Philippines ordered the arrest of Vice President Sara Duterte for allegedly publicly threatening to assassinate President Ferdinand Marcos Jr., his wife and House Speaker Martin Romualdez during a press conference in 2024. Her lawyer denied the accusations and confirmed that she would pay bail to be released while awaiting trial. This accusation comes from a threat she made when the political conflict with the Marcos family became increasingly tense, and if convicted, she could be permanently banned from holding public office and lose the right to run for president in 2028. She is the daughter of former president Rodrigo Duterte, currently detained in The Hague due to ICC monitoring on charges of crimes against humanity related to the drug crackdown campaign.
